WebCourt bonds cannot be cancelled by the principal or the surety. The court has required the bond, and only the court is able to cancel the bond by issuing a “release” stating the bond is no longer needed. If you ended up on this page, that means your bond has an expiration date and your coverage will end on that date if the bond hasn’t been renewed. … WebNov 7, 2024 · Premium Bonds are issued by the government’s National Savings and Investments bank, which is backed by the Treasury. Holders can invest between £25 and £50,000. Instead of a regular interest payment, each £1 holding is entered into a prize draw every month.
